Arthur Grant Hinshaw [ID 04376]
| Click here to switch to Ahnentafel view: |
Born Sep - 18732,3,5 [about 18774,6], California2,3,5.
He married Mary Fredericks, Jan 1 1895.2,3,7 Mary was born Jun - 1871, California.2,3
Arthur and family were shown in the 1900 census (Jun 6 1900), Analy Township, Sonoma County, California:2
Hinshaw, Arthur G., head-of-household, age 26, born Sept 1873 in California; father born in North Carolina; mother born in Ohio; married 5 years; occupation: laborer, day; rented home.
Hinshaw, Mary, wife, age 28, born June 1871 in California; parents born in Germany; married 5 years; 2 children, 2 living.
Hinshaw, [unnamed], son, age 1 month, born April 1900 in California; parents born in California.
Living next door in 1900 was Arthur's mother:8 Hinshaw, Teresa, head-of-household, age 66, born June 1833 in Ohio; [..parents' birthplaces blank..]; widow; no children; owned home (free).
Arthur and family were shown in the 1910 census (Apr 21 1910), Analy Township, Sonoma County, California:3
Hinshaw, Arthur G., head-of-household, age 36, born in California; father born in North Carolina; mother born in Ohio; first marriage, married 15 years; occupation: motorman, railroad; owned home (mortgaged).
Hinshaw, Mary, wife, age 38, born in California; parents born in Germany; first marriage, married 15 years; 2 children, 2 living.
Hinshaw, Harold A., son, age 14, born in California; parents born in California; attended school.
Hinshaw, Leroy F., son, age 9, born in California; parents born in California; attended school.
He then married Rose Price7 [Roseada Price4,6,9], Jul 1 19147. Rose was born about 1879, Iowa.4,6
Arthur and Rose were shown in the 1920 census (Jan 13 1920), 517 Keokuk Street, Petaluma, Sonoma County, California:4
Hinshaw, Arthur G., head-of-household, age 42, born in California; father born in South Carolina; mother born in Iowa; owned home; occupation: motorman, electric railroad.
Hinshaw, Roseada, wife, age 41 [unclear], born in Iowa; parents born in Ohio.
Hinshaw, Walter E., son, age 9, born in California; father born in California; mother born in Iowa; attended school.
Arthur and Rose were shown in the 1930 census (Apr 14 1930), 507 Keokuk, Petaluma, Sonoma County, California:6
Hinshaw, Arthur G., head-of-household, age 53, born in California; father born in South Carolina; mother born in Ohio; first married at age 21; owned home ($3000 value); radio in home; occupation: painter, home; not a veteran.
Hinshaw, Roseada, wife, age 51, born in Iowa; parents born in Ohio; first married at age 36.
